Although this is not the best of photos, it does show the old "tin" Cricket Club building and the old concrete Bus Shelter opposite Central Stores.
The building was formerly known as the Institute or the "Stute" for short. It was erected between July 1908 and January 1909 at a cost of £165. (Dean Forest Guardian - 15 Jan 1909).

Shirley Phillips added "I am fairly sure this (second person from the left) is my Dad, Stan Symonds, as he was very involved with Bream Cricket Club and spent a lot of time inspecting the wicket!".
